Transaction 129fd63fa6e2c06883de6ec2b405dd44f99ec128aecc69400e45bd42b77c8b90

1 Input
2 Outputs
  • 129fd63fa6e2c06883de6ec2b405dd44f99ec128aecc69400e45bd42b77c8b90:0
  • value  8125000
    address  2N2Qscy36cF4uULmWvF5MHSsC2nkwFJrTRL
  • 129fd63fa6e2c06883de6ec2b405dd44f99ec128aecc69400e45bd42b77c8b90:1
  • value  30985845741
    address  2N9PLfak91GpyDS6U9gdwCHzSYj2dojWHHW